Elsenham Station boasts a range of ticketing facilities to facilitate a seamless trav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:00 to 13:30 from Monday to Saturday, ensuring you can get tickets or resolve queries in person. Although not operational on Sundays, you’ll find ticket machines on-site for round-the-clock service, allowing you to collect pre-purchased tickets at your convenience.
The station has suitably accessible infrastructure. With step-free access available between platforms via Old Mead Road, travellers with mobility needs are well-catered for. There's also an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ments, making the station user-friendly for all.
While Elsenham may lack some facilities like luggage storage and toilets, it compensates with its service offerings in other areas. Refreshments can be found by the entrance to Platform 2, ensuring you stay nourished on your travels. Public Wi-Fi is available to keep you connected, and sheltered bicycle storage caters to cyclists, providing stands on each platform.
Safety is assured as the station is equipped with CCTV, and help points are strategically located to assist travellers as needed. While there aren't any launch facilities or 1st Class lounges, waiting rooms with seating areas are available, offering a comfortable spot to rest between journeys.
Getting to and from Elsenham Station is made easy with various transport links. While there are no accessible taxis or dedicated set-down points, local bus services integrate seamlessly with the train schedules. For those unexpected schedule changes, rail replacement services can be accessed at the nearby Station Road and New Road bus stop.

Derby Road station offers a modest array of facilities to assist your journey. While you won't find a ticket office here, fear not — several modern ticket machines stand ready for you to purchase or collect your tickets effortlessly. These machines are fully accessible, ensuring every traveler can use them without hassle. Keeping customer service in mind, there are information points and help points throughout the station, making it straightforward to access any help you might need. However, you'll find the station devoid of refreshment facilities, shops, or cash machines, so consider grabbing a coffee or withdrawing cash beforehand.
Travelers can rest easy knowing that Derby Road is fairly accommodating for those with mobility needs. The station provides step-free access to its platforms, allowing for an easy transition from the roadside to the waiting areas. However, be prepared for a short stroll if you need to transfer between platforms. While accessible ticket machines and an induction loop make purchasing a breeze, note that the station lacks ramps for train access, accessible toilets, and waiting rooms.
When it comes to onward travel from Derby Road Station, options abound. While there are no taxis specifically dedicated to the station, rail replacement bus services operate during disruptions. These buses pick up passengers just outside of the station, making transfers simple and efficient. For those looking to continue their journey by bus or have other onward travel options, it’s worthwhile checking local schedules or arranging transport in advance due to limited on-site transport services.
